When looking for software access, it is important to understand the risks associated with third-party modifications, cracks, or unofficial patch files found online. Security Vulnerabilities
Cybercriminals frequently disguise malicious software as popular software cracks. When you run a patch file, you usually have to grant it administrator privileges on your operating system. This allows hidden payloads—such as trojans, keyloggers, cryptocurrency miners, or ransomware—to install themselves silently in the background.
